Spaces:
Running
Running
Update main.py
Browse files
main.py
CHANGED
@@ -149,16 +149,18 @@ async def CreaListaInput(input_data):
|
|
149 |
input_data.instruction = resp.text
|
150 |
except requests.exceptions.RequestException as e:
|
151 |
input_data.instruction = ""
|
|
|
152 |
try:
|
153 |
-
lista_dizionari =
|
154 |
nuova_lista_dizionari = []
|
|
|
155 |
if lista_dizionari and "Titolo" in lista_dizionari[0]:
|
156 |
nuova_lista_dizionari = DividiInstructionJSON(lista_dizionari, input_data)
|
157 |
else:
|
158 |
nuova_lista_dizionari = DividiInstructionText(input_data)
|
159 |
except json.JSONDecodeError:
|
160 |
nuova_lista_dizionari = DividiInstructionText(input_data)
|
161 |
-
|
162 |
return nuova_lista_dizionari
|
163 |
|
164 |
async def split_at_space_or_dot(input_string, length):
|
@@ -248,6 +250,8 @@ async def GeneraTestoAsync(url, input_data):
|
|
248 |
tasks = []
|
249 |
ListaInput = await CreaListaInput(input_data)
|
250 |
for data in ListaInput:
|
|
|
|
|
251 |
tasks.extend([make_request(session, token, data, url) for _ in range(input_data.NumeroGenerazioni)])
|
252 |
return await asyncio.gather(*tasks)
|
253 |
|
|
|
149 |
input_data.instruction = resp.text
|
150 |
except requests.exceptions.RequestException as e:
|
151 |
input_data.instruction = ""
|
152 |
+
print(input_data.instruction)
|
153 |
try:
|
154 |
+
lista_dizionari = []
|
155 |
nuova_lista_dizionari = []
|
156 |
+
lista_dizionari = json.loads(input_data.instruction)
|
157 |
if lista_dizionari and "Titolo" in lista_dizionari[0]:
|
158 |
nuova_lista_dizionari = DividiInstructionJSON(lista_dizionari, input_data)
|
159 |
else:
|
160 |
nuova_lista_dizionari = DividiInstructionText(input_data)
|
161 |
except json.JSONDecodeError:
|
162 |
nuova_lista_dizionari = DividiInstructionText(input_data)
|
163 |
+
print(nuova_lista_dizionari)
|
164 |
return nuova_lista_dizionari
|
165 |
|
166 |
async def split_at_space_or_dot(input_string, length):
|
|
|
250 |
tasks = []
|
251 |
ListaInput = await CreaListaInput(input_data)
|
252 |
for data in ListaInput:
|
253 |
+
print('------------------------------------------------------------------------------------------------')
|
254 |
+
print(data)
|
255 |
tasks.extend([make_request(session, token, data, url) for _ in range(input_data.NumeroGenerazioni)])
|
256 |
return await asyncio.gather(*tasks)
|
257 |
|